Tonye Cole, who ran for governor for the All Progressives Congress (APC) in Rivers State, says that every party, even the one in power, will always try to make the other party weaker.

Cole said this during an interview on ARISE Television’s “Prime Time” program, according to reports.

Tonye Cole said that people all over the world make accusations like this about the APC working against the African Democratic Congress (ADC).

Cole says that the opposition should push back, which is what makes democracy work.

He said, “Every party, whether it’s the APC or not, will always try to make the opposition weaker.” Democracy works because of how the opposition reacts to that push. This happens in many places.

“First and foremost, it’s something I’ve been looking forward to. Democracy always needs an opposition, and if that opposition is strong, it gives the whole process legitimacy.

“So, one thing you can see now is that the opposition is now set on coming together. Is that good for democracy? Of course. Would the APC be against this coming together? Yes, for sure.

“I’m one of those people who think that competition makes you better. You think more clearly when you compete. It helps you see your own strengths and weaknesses.
